First and foremost, let's talk about what land clearing entails and why it's important. Land clearing is the process of removing trees, bushes, and any other obstacles to make way for new, healthier growth. This process is vital, particularly in areas overrun with invasive species that can strangle the diversity of native plants. Proper land clearing sets the stage for sustainable landscaping by promoting healthy plant growth. When done correctly, it minimizes soil erosion—a common issue for improper clearing that can lead to damaging water runoff and sedimentation in local waterways. Furthermore, it prevents the spread of invasive species, which can negatively impact native flora and fauna by competing for resources.

Next, creating a sustainable landscape involves choosing the right plants. Natives are always a safe bet due to their adaptability and minimal need for fertilizers or pesticides. Our experts recommend incorporating a diverse array of plant species, which can provide a habitat for local wildlife while maintaining the ecological balance. By installing plants with varying root depths, homeowners can improve soil stability and enhance the landscape’s resilience to extreme weather.

Water management is a key component of sustainable landscaping. At Williams Lawn and Land, we encourage the installation of rain gardens and efficient irrigation systems. These features not only conserve water but also capture rainwater and prevent it from becoming runoff. A well-designed rain garden can absorb significant amounts of rainfall, significantly reducing the need for supplemental irrigation.

Finally, ongoing maintenance is crucial in preserving the health and sustainability of your landscape. This includes practices like mulching with organic materials, which helps retain soil moisture and reduces weed growth. Implementing integrated pest management (IPM) can also control pest populations with minimal harm to the environment, using strategies from cultural to biological controls.
